1. A biofeedback control system for human-machine interface, comprising:

  • a physiological sensor configured to monitor a physiological condition of a user for generating a sensing signal including a physiological information of the user;

    a physiological condition analyzer coupled to the physiological sensor, operative to receive the sensing signal and extract a physiological variation information from the physiological information for generating a biofeedback signal including the physiological variation information;

    a transmission interface coupled to the physiological condition analyzer, operative to receive the biofeedback signal and transmit the physiological variation information; and

    a control unit coupled to the transmission interface, configured to receive the physiological variation information from the transmission interface and generate a control signal based on the physiological variation information for controlling scenes, scenarios, background music or audio-visual effects of a program or a game.
